How this figure is calculated
Fossil fuel production by fuel div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Fossil fuel production by fuel ÷ Population, total
Computed from
- Fossil fuel production by fuel Energy Institute - Statistical Review of World Energy (2026); Etemad & Luciani (1991); U.S. Energy Information Administration (2026) – with major processing by Our World in Data
- Population, total World Population Prospects, United Nations (UN)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
